Safety Assessment for sortporn.com
Security results are mixed but lean relatively benign based on the stronger signals available. At the time of this scan, 0 out of 91 security engines detected malicious activity, and major threat-database checks were reported clean. The domain is also several years old and has a measurable traffic rank, both of which can be consistent with an established website rather than a newly created abuse domain.
At the same time, one malware scan reported a malicious verdict and flagged several internal adult-content pages plus one referenced external domain using a generic suspicious-object label. Because these findings were not corroborated by the broader engine consensus or by content-malice blacklist databases, they appear lower-confidence and may reflect heuristic pattern matching rather than confirmed malware. Based on available scan data, no significant threats were detected at the time of this scan, though visitors should expect explicit adult material and numerous third-party embeds typical of this category.
Technical Description
The site uses a valid SSL/TLS certificate issued by a mainstream certificate authority, with traffic routed through Cloudflare infrastructure and nameservers. Hosting resolves to a Cloudflare IP in Canada, and the web server is reported as Cloudflare. This setup may provide CDN, caching, and basic edge protection benefits.
DNSSEC appears to be unsigned, which is common but means DNS responses do not benefit from DNSSEC validation. The scan also noted a large number of external links and embedded iframes, which is typical for adult tube sites but can increase exposure to third-party content and tracking. No major blacklist-based website threat listings were reported at the time of this scan.
